JSI Tip 4462. How do I use Windows Messenger Instant Messaging?

Microsoft Knowledge Base Article 307887 contains the following summary:

Windows XP includes the Windows Messenger program that you can use to send instant messages to other Messenger users on the Internet or on a network.

Windows Messenger is an instant messaging program that you can use to:

View your contacts who are online.
Send an instant message.
Call a contact's computer.
Send someone a file.
Have an instant message conversation with a group of friends.
Invite someone to play a game.
Be notified of new e-mail messages from your Hotmail account.
This article explains how to use the main features of Windows Messaging.
